Have you been arrested or facing criminal charges? Whether you were arrested for a misdemeanor, felony or are being investigated for a criminal offense, a criminal defense attorney can help protect your legal rights.
In most cases, you have the right to self-representation in criminal court. However, that does not mean that it is a good idea. It can be very risky to represent yourself when facing criminal charges and saying the wrong thing could result in a guilty verdict. There are serious penalties for misdemeanor and felony criminal charges, including:
- Jail time
- Fines
- A permanent criminal record
- Probation
Some criminal convictions can limit your future opportunities, including professional licensing, finding a job, getting a place to live, and ownership of a firearm. For people who are not U.S. citizens, there may also be immigration consequences of a criminal conviction, including removal proceedings and deportation.
From the pre-trial process, plea negotiations, criminal trial, and appeals, a trial lawyer can provide the legal representation to give you the best opportunity to avoid a criminal conviction.
Many people think that if they did not do anything wrong, they don't have anything to worry about. Unfortunately, innocent people go to prison all the time. Some innocent people even plead guilty to a crime they never committed. Many of these people did not hire a criminal defense lawyer.
When law enforcement talks to a suspect, they may be trying to get evidence to use as probable cause to make the arrest. Even if you did nothing wrong, you have the right to remain silent and ask for a lawyer if you are taken into custody. This may be the best option to protect yourself from saying something that can be used against you, even if it was taken out of context.
Prosecutors are interested in getting convictions. Most criminal cases in Stamford are settled before they go to trial by a plea agreement. The prosecutor may make it seem like there is no chance and the defendant should accept the plea bargain for a lighter sentence instead of getting the maximum sentence after a trial. If you cooperate with the prosecutor without talking to a criminal law attorney for legal advice, you may end up signing away your legal rights and end up facing jail time.

Criminal defense is a unique practice area and you may want a lawyer who primarily practices criminal defense law. Different criminal defense attorneys may have different strengths. It is important to find the best criminal defense attorney in the Stamford area who also is the right fit for you and your individual situation. When you talk to an attorney, ask them about their experience handling criminal charges like yours. Factors that you may want to consider in choosing a criminal defense law firm include:
- Years of experience
- Availability for questions and updates
- Experience with the judge and prosecutor in your case
- Approach to building a strong criminal defense
- Approach to plea bargain agreements
- Successful representation of clients
There are many benefits to hiring an experienced Stamford defense attorney for your criminal case. From the beginning, an attorney can inform you of your legal rights and criminal law options. You have the right to have an attorney represent you in court. You have the right to a trial by jury. You also have the right to remain silent, the right to a public trial, and the right to confront witnesses.
It can be intimidating to go through the criminal legal system alone. The judge may not have much patience for answering your questions and the prosecutor may make it seem like you have no option but to plead guilty. Having someone on your side can help make the experience less painful. A criminal defense trial lawyer can also ensure you are not taken advantage of or give up your legal rights in a bad plea bargain.
Some criminal charges come with administrative penalties like a suspended driver's license or loss of school scholarships.
It is always a good idea to research your lawyer prior to hiring. Every state has a disciplinary organization that monitors attorneys, their licenses, and consumer complaints. By researching lawyer discipline you can:
- Ensure the attorney is currently licensed to practice in your state
- Gain an understanding of his or her historical disciplinary record, if any.
- Determine the seriousness of complaints/issues which could range from late bar fees to more serious issues requiring disciplinary action.
